Subject: [Intel-gfx] [PATCH 05/12] drm/i915: Protect lockdep functions with #ifdef

With upcoming lock tracepoints config, it'd define some of lockdep
functions without enabling CONFIG_LOCKDEP actually. The existing code
assumes those functions will be removed by the preprocessor but it's
not the case anymore. Let's protect the code with #ifdef's explicitly.

dr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_wakeref.c | 3 +++
1 file changed, 3 insertions(+)
di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_wakeref.c b/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_wakeref.c
index dfd87d082218..6e4b8d036283 100644
--- a/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_wakeref.c
+++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/intel_wakeref.c
@@ -106,8 +106,11 @@ void __intel_wakeref_init(struct intel_wakeref *wf,
wf->wakeref = 0;
INIT_DELAYED_WORK(&wf->work, __intel_wakeref_put_work);
+
+#ifdef CONFIG_LOCKDEP
lockdep_init_map(&wf->work.work.lockdep_map,
"wakeref.work", &key->work, 0);
+#endif
}
